Job Responsibility

  • Report quality status daily to the Senior Quality Engineer
  • Supervise and coordinate all activities related to the Quality Management System during construction and installation phases
  • Ensure all works by contractors, subcontractors, vendors, manufacturers, service providers, and third-party inspectors comply with project specifications, corporate standards, international codes, and QA/QC requirements
  • Review technical and quality documents, ITPs, and QA/QC procedures in the document management system
  • Ensure approved QA/QC documents are implemented at worksite level, including quality plans, control procedures, ITPs, and inspection checklists
  • Lead and coordinate QC inspectors’ activities at fabrication sites, construction sites, and offshore installations
  • review inspection reports
  • Monitor contractor/vendor implementation of approved quality requirements and address deficiencies
  • Act as focal point for resolving shop/site-related quality control issues in consultation with senior quality management
  • Control and follow up on technical deviations, material substitutions, and changes to inspection/test requirements
  • Manage non-conformance reports and ensure corrective and preventive actions are implemented
  • Monitor and report quality statistics and KPIs, including welding repair rates, NDE performance, NCR status, audit findings, and surveillance results
  • Ensure contractors/vendors prepare and manage proper inspection and test records, compile test packs, and submit dossiers/MRBs

Requirements

  • BSc degree or higher in Mechanical or Metallurgical Engineering from a recognized Engineering faculty
  • Valid CSWIP 3.2.1 or AWS Senior Welding Inspection Certificate (SCWI) with at least five years of post-certification experience
  • B Gas Grade 2 or NACE Level II Coating Inspector qualification is preferable
  • NDT Level II in RT, UT, PT & MT / NDT qualifications per ASNT or ISO requirements
  • Certified QMS Lead Auditor in accordance with ISO 9001:2015 with at least five years of auditing experience
  • Strong knowledge of international codes/standards: EN, ISO, API, ASME, ASTM
  • Good leadership and communication skills
  • Ability to work on projects in a complex, multicultural environment
  • Proficient in MS Office, database management, spreadsheets, and email communication
  • Minimum 15 years as QA/QC Coordinator or QA/QC Lead, leading multidiscipline QC inspector teams for inspection and testing activities on major oil and gas projects, including offshore process platforms, jackets, subsea pipelines, and all phases of manufacturing, fabrication, construction, and offshore installation
  • At least 5 years of offshore project experience
  • Experience with international oil companies, operator companies, or EPIC contractors
  • Experience managing contractors, subcontractors, vendors, and third-party inspectors on major projects
  • Expertise in multidiscipline activities related to offshore projects: fabrication/installation of structures and piping, NDT material inspection, mechanical equipment installation, sour services, cladded piping, corrosion-resistant alloy (CRA) pipelines, welding, NDT, repair works, dimensional control, painting, coating, internal lining, Monel sheathing, etc.
